Document Description
To establish, under a twenty year lease, a 250 kW Wholesale Photovoltaic Solar Array Generator (#2041 Alvares) on a 2.47 acre portion of a 28.06 acre parcel in an EA-AP; Exclusive Agriculture-Agricultural Preserve Zoning District. The site is located south of Red Bluff, on southwest corner of the Hatfield Road (County Maintained Road #247)/Parcell Lane (County Maintained Road #783) intersection, approximately 3,020 feet east of the Hatfield Road / Rawson Road intersection. APN: 035-370-02-1. 28.06 Acres.
